#17470c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#17470c is composed of 9% red, 27.8%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 83.1% yellow and 72.2% black. It has a hue angle of 108.8 degrees, a saturation of 71.1% and a lightness of 16.3%. #17470c color hex could be obtained by blending #2e8e18 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

#17470c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#17470c has RGB values of R:23, G:71,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.83, K:0.72. Its decimal value is 1525516.

Shades and Tints of #17470c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010401 is the darkest color, while #f4fdf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#17470c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#292a29 is the less saturated color, while #115102 is the most saturated one.
